Output 84d6044a3f052595f2f682e4bbe20eb525462f4b45ecd29606fb7e4d7b36fed4:0

value
13779400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ecb6f7df96b2b42e98aef1c7f3d92e81e4e1ecf OP_EQUAL
address
3DFSmfLgEcuurDJyBusfkFhiko4f9gj1mh
transaction
84d6044a3f052595f2f682e4bbe20eb525462f4b45ecd29606fb7e4d7b36fed4
spent
true